The Finishing Touch Your Project Deserves
Construction crews are great at building, but cleaning up? That's a different skill set. Even after the contractors sweep up, there's a layer of fine dust on every surface, adhesive residue on windows, paint splatters, and debris in corners you didn't even know existed.
Post construction cleaning is specialized work. It requires different techniques and more time than regular cleaning—we're removing construction materials, not everyday dust. The result is a space that's truly ready to live in or hand over to your client.

Specialized Equipment for Construction Cleanup
Construction dust requires more than a standard vacuum. We bring commercial-grade equipment designed specifically for post-construction environments.
Air Scrubbers
Industrial air scrubbers continuously filter airborne construction particles while we clean, capturing fine dust that would otherwise resettle on surfaces.
HEPA Vacuums
Commercial HEPA filtration vacuums capture 99.97% of particles down to 0.3 microns—including the ultra-fine drywall and construction dust that regular vacuums miss and recirculate.
Specialized Solutions
Construction-specific cleaning agents designed to remove adhesive residue, grout haze, paint splatters, and other materials that standard cleaners won't touch.
Why We Recommend a Final Deep Cleaning
Here's something most cleaning companies won't tell you: even with air scrubbers running and HEPA vacuums, construction dust continues to settle for days after the initial cleaning. It's in the HVAC system, in crevices, and suspended in the air—and it will land on your freshly cleaned surfaces.
Our recommendation: Depending on the scope of your project and whether contractors did any preliminary cleanup, we often suggest a two-phase approach. The initial post-construction clean removes the bulk of dust and debris. A follow-up deep cleaning 5-7 days later catches the dust that's settled since then, leaving you with a truly finished result.
This is especially important for larger renovations, new construction, and projects involving drywall, sanding, or significant demolition. We'll assess your project and let you know if a follow-up cleaning would benefit you.
